The main thing to remember on Legendary is to take your time. Make the enemy come to you.
The AR is useless on Legendary.
The pistol is your friend.
Don't underestimate the Plasma Pistol. Keep one w/ you at all times for Elites.

Tip for Hunters if you havin trouble on them on legendary
one pistol shot to the orange part on their back/neck/belly will kill them, either move towards them, then shoot the stomach after they try to melee you with their shield, or jump at them, they will bash you into the air, then turn around in mid air and shot their back with the pistol
its epic
or...one close range shotgun blast to the stomach will finish thm off
or a sniper shot to the orange parts
